For a simple harmonic motion in a mass spring system shown, the surface is frictionless. When the mass of the block is 1 kg1 \mathrm{~kg}1 kg, the angular frequency is ω1\omega_{1}ω1​. When the mass block is 2 kg2 \mathrm{~kg}2 kg the angular frequency is ω2\omega_{2}ω2​. The ratio ω2/ω1\omega_{2} / \omega_{1}ω2​/ω1​ is JEE Main 2023 (Online) 30th January Evening Shift Physics - Simple Harmonic Motion Question 45 English

Correct answer: A

  1. Angular frequency of a mass-spring system

For a block of mass mmm attached to a spring of spring constant kkk on a frictionless surface, the angular frequency is

ω=km.\omega = \sqrt{\frac{k}{m}}.ω=mk​​.
  1. Case 1: mass =1 kg=1\,\text{kg}=1kg
ω1=k1=k.\omega_1 = \sqrt{\frac{k}{1}} = \sqrt{k}.ω1​=1k​​=k​.
  1. Case 2: mass =2 kg=2\,\text{kg}=2kg
ω2=k2.\omega_2 = \sqrt{\frac{k}{2}}.ω2​=2k​​.
  1. Find the ratio
ω2ω1=k/2k=12=12.\frac{\omega_2}{\omega_1} = \frac{\sqrt{k/2}}{\sqrt{k}} = \sqrt{\frac{1}{2}} = \frac{1}{\sqrt{2}}.ω1​ω2​​=k​k/2​​=21​​=2​1​.
  1. Match with the options
ω2ω1=12\frac{\omega_2}{\omega_1} = \frac{1}{\sqrt{2}}ω1​ω2​​=2​1​

So, the correct option is A.
